(4)- 2001 Map of Howardsville, 2005 Print2001 Howardsville2005 Print · USGSThe high San Juan Mountains are shown here at the turn of the millennium, documenting a landscape where historic mining claims meet federal wilderness. Researchers can trace the legacy of the silver boom through numerous sites like the Old Hundred Mine, Howardsville Cem, and the Pride of the West Mill.
- 2001 Map of Pole Creek Mountain, 2005 Print2001 Pole Creek Mountain2005 Print · USGSHigh in the San Juan Mountains at the turn of the century, this survey tracks the rugged path of the Continental Divide. Hikers and historians can trace the National Scenic Trail past alpine landmarks like Cataract Lake and early mining prospects near Carson Peak.
- 2001 Map of Rio Grande Pyramid, 2005 Print2001 Rio Grande Pyramid2005 Print · USGSHinsdale County’s high alpine wilderness is captured here at the turn of the twenty-first century, centered on the towering Rio Grande Pyramid. Researchers can trace the Continental Divide past The Window and follow the Bear Town Trail through the high basins.
- 2001 Map of Storm King Peak, 2005 Print2001 Storm King Peak2005 Print · USGSThe San Juan high country comes alive in this 2001 survey, showing the wilderness at the turn of the millennium. Researchers can trace historic prospecting sites near Beartown (Site) and the challenging route over Hunchback Pass.
